In most cases mold is just a nuisance. While most molds prefer warmer temperatures, they can grow in the colder range. Molds also tolerate salt and sugar better than most other food invaders, which is why you may find mold in refrigerated jams and jellies and on cured, salty meats - ham, bacon and salami.

When approaching health and fitness, many of us have the mentality that less is more. While this may be a healthy perspective to avoid overeating and practice portion control, a restrictive diet can wreak havoc on your mood and leave you wondering whether there’s anything out there you can eat. Instead, alter your state of mind: rather than thinking about what foods to cut out, start to think of your daily menu as a chance to add great-tasting, healthy options.
